Raymond Mankbadi, PE

Ray Mankbadi has over 40 years of practical engineering experience.  He is currently the Director of Hardesty & Hanover’s Geotechnical Engineering and Principal Associate. He previously served as the manager of Princeton Geotechnical Department with Parsons Brinckerhoff (PB) (now WSP). Ray also serves The College of New Jersey as a member of the Industry Advisory Council and practitioner advisor to the TCNJ ASCE Student Chapter.

Ray is experienced in providing design and construction-related services for railroad, highways and bridges. While his expertise includes deep foundations design and construction-related services for highways and bridges, Ray is considered an industry expert in soil improvement new technologies such as Vibro-Concrete Columns and Controlled Modulus Columns. Ray is currently managing the geotechnical activities for more than one billion dollars in construction projects from New England to Florida.

Ray holds a BS in Civil Engineering from Cairo University, a MS in Geotechnical Engineering from Stevens Institute of Technology, and has completed additional postgraduate study at University of Connecticut. While at UConn, Ray was inducted into Chi Epsilon, and became the treasurer of the Chapter. He is licensed civil engineer in New Jersey, New York, Connecticut, Pennsylvania, Delaware, Maryland, North Carolina, Florida, and Louisiana. He is an active member of the ASCE and past president of ASCE Central Jersey Branch.
